What Is Podcast Guesting and Why It’s Effective

Simply put, podcast guesting is when you’re invited to share your insights on someone else’s podcast. It’s not just any chat; it’s a strategic move. It’s effective because:

  • You’re tapping into an established audience that trusts the host, and by extension, you.
  • Podcasts are intimate. Listeners feel like they’re part of the conversation, making your message more impactful.
  • It’s a unique form of content that’s both personal and scalable.

Most importantly, it’s a two-way street – you provide value, and you also reach new ears that could become your avid followers or customers.

Technical Setup and Sound Checks

Good content deserves good quality. Make sure your audio setup is up to par:

  • Invest in a decent microphone – sound quality can make or break the listener’s experience.
  • Do a sound check before the recording to troubleshoot any issues.
  • Choose a quiet, echo-free environment to record in.

Because if the audience struggles to hear you, your message is lost.

Content Repurposing: How and Where

Every podcast episode can be transformed into multiple pieces of content. Here’s how to repurpose effectively:

  • Turn key takeaways into infographics or quote images for social media.
  • Create short video clips or audiograms highlighting engaging moments.
  • Use transcripts as a base for blog posts, ebooks, or email series.

By repurposing, you breathe new life into your podcast content, making it work for you over and over again.

Top Tech Tools for Scheduling and Automation

Stay organized and timely with your promotions using tools like:

  • Calendly for scheduling podcast recordings and follow-up activities.
  • Buffer or Hootsuite for automating social media posts.
  • Mailchimp or ConvertKit for email marketing campaigns.

Automation frees up your time to focus on creating great content.

Plugins and Apps for Easy Sharing and Distribution

Make sharing your podcast appearances as easy as clicking a button with plugins and apps like:

  • Simple Podcast Press or Smart Podcast Player to embed episodes on your site.
  • Click to Tweet to encourage sharing of key points on Twitter.
  • Podcast sharing apps like Overcast or Pocket Casts that have built-in sharing features.

When sharing is easy, your content’s reach can grow exponentially.

Can Podcast Guesting Affect My SEO?

Absolutely. Podcast guesting can boost your SEO by:

  • Increasing brand mentions and online visibility.
  • Creating backlinks if the podcast host includes a link to your website.
  • Generating fresh content that can be repurposed for your site.

SEO benefits are a fantastic side effect of a well-executed podcast guesting strategy.
